I'm pretty sure modern hard drives aren't Winchester-style any more, either; they all park the heads off-platter (with a voice-coil actuator instead of a stepper motor, it's easy to do this automatically).

The famous IBM Deathstar problems were due to the head landing on (or taking off from) the platters instead of staying in the special head-parking slot.

I wonder if the hard drive has a future. The theoretical max bandwidth of SATA is 1.2 Gbits/sec.

Verizon is currently offering Fiber to the home that is capable of a downstream data bandwidth of 622 megabits/sec (even though they are limiting the packages they sell to 50 megabits/sec).

802.11n has a bandwidth of 200 megabits/second.

Granted these speeds aren't as fast as the theoretical bandwidth of hard drives, but at those speeds it may not matter. 1080p HDTV needs about 75 megabits per second. We may come to the point that you just store everything on a central store (less prone to viruses and crashing drives) and access it over one of these high speed networks.

I suppose these data centers will need hard drives, but we as users may not.

Then you get into the thorny question of if you buy something from itunes, would you actually get a copy of the song transferred to your directories on the central data store, or would you just get a pointer to a single master copy? Wouldn't that be more efficient?

One thing not mentioned about the RAMAC is that, while it had 50 platters, it only had 2 read/write heads. So besides having the cylinder seek time, it also had to move the R/W assembly up and down to select the correct platter.

The details in Morgan's article seem kind of sloppy. The 1311 held 2MB on 100 tracks at 1025 bpi, not 3MB on 50 tracks at 1100 bpi. The 3340 was 2964 rpm, not 4000 rpm. Also, the 3340 was not the Winchester. The 3340 was the disk drive. The Winchester was the removable head/disk assembly (the 3348) that would go into 3340. It had 2 heads per surface, not 2 heads total. I used to service these machines and I never heard of or saw one ‘walk across the floor’.

I am also skeptical of the 30-30 story about the Winchester name. I have seen three different stories on the web: two 30MB disks side by side; 30MB fixed platters and 30MB removable platters; 30MB disk with 30ms seek time. This last one is on IBM’s site but is stated like IBM read it somewhere else. But the 3348 was 35MB (later also 70MB) with a 25ms seek time and never had removable platters.

The biggest problem with the 30-30 idea is that ‘Winchester’ was the CODE name for the device. The reason you give a machine a code name before it is publicly announced is that you are trying to keep details about it secret from your competitors. You don’t give it a code name that says ‘I’m not going to tell you any details about my 30MB, 30 ms secret disk drive.’ I remember IBM code names like Hickory, Minnow, Gulliver, Piccolo…just random names. My personal theory on Winchester is that it came from the Winchester Mystery House, a tourist attraction in San Jose.

The 3340 did use a voice coil, but parked the heads in the landing zone, not off-platter like earlier drives.
